canoe |
a small narrow boat with curved sides and pointed ends. You move a canoe through water using a long stick with one wide flat end. |
cloud |
a white or gray mass of small drops of water high in the sky above the earth. |
correct |
with no mistakes. |
hairy |
covered with or having a lot of hair. |
helpful |
doing useful things for a person or group; giving aid. |
hide |
to put or keep away from view. |
hill |
a raised area of land smaller than a mountain. |
lack |
the condition of being without something that is needed. |
matter |
all substances of the universe that can be seen, touched, or measured. |
mind |
the part of a person that thinks, understands, remembers, imagines, and feels. |
platform |
a raised, level surface used as a place to work, perform, or speak to an audience. |
pot |
a deep, round container made of metal, clay, glass, or other material. Pots are used for cooking and other purposes. |
shelf |
a thin, flat piece of wood, metal, or other material that is attached to a wall or set into a piece of furniture. Shelves are used to hold books, dishes, and other things. |
untie |
to free from being tied. |
